I have decided (but seem to have slipped a bit) to not make my trades public in real time like I use to. But since I did bring this one up, yes, just NVDA and ANET at the moment. I did put all my SHOP money into ANET. Reason being is that 100G is just starting to roll out, and if ANET was eating Cisco’s lunch at 10 and 40GB, ANET is now the leading vendor for 100G switches in terms of marketshare, not to mention they are just starting with the router functionality. So it is an inflection point for ANET, and thus I had to do it.
